The Globe

For peace, the sad globe dreams Tears pour down his cheeks in streams Since the dawn of life, man is in an endless fight blindness in beliefs, a frightened greed and sight Domination has haunted the dreadful elite Which puts the land in everlasting grief and cheat Countless souls were lost in every twitch of time Who will ever believe the fetus of man When he grows and becomes upright and tall He will be able to slaughter his kind and may be all
